Как настроить скрипт тамперманки на подсветку текста во всех профилях браузера Chrome?

Тамперманки – это расширение для браузера Google Chrome, которое позволяет пользователям изменять функционал веб-страниц с помощью пользовательских скриптов. Одной из самых популярных возможностей Тамперманки является подсветка текста на веб-страницах.

Настройка подсветки текста во всех профилях хрома с помощью Тамперманки может быть полезной для пользователей, которым необходимо выделить или оформить определенные части текста на различных сайтах. Данный процесс несложен и требует только нескольких простых шагов.

Первым шагом является установка расширения Тамперманки из Chrome Web Store. После установки расширения, откройте браузер и перейдите во вкладку «Расширения». В списке установленных расширений найдите Тамперманки и нажмите на кнопку «Параметры».

Примечание: Если ранее установленной расширение, отображается значок в виде «кирпича» на панели инструментов, щелкните на него правой кнопкой мыши и выберите «Настройки».

На странице настроек Тамперманки найдите раздел «Пользовательские скрипты» и нажмите на кнопку «Добавить новый скрипт». Это откроет редактор кода, в котором вы сможете вставить свой пользовательский скрипт.

Пример скрипта для подсветки текста:

// ==UserScript==

// @name Подсветка текста

// @namespace http://tampermonkey.net/

// @version 1.0

// @description Подсвечивает заданный текст на веб-страницах

// @match http://*/*

// @match https://*/*

// @grant none

// ==/UserScript==

(function() {

'use strict';

var highlightedText = 'подсветка'; // заданный текст для подсветки

var color = 'yellow'; // цвет подсветки

function highlightText(node) {

if (node.nodeType === Node.TEXT_NODE) {

var regex = new RegExp(highlightedText, 'gi');

var matches = node.nodeValue.match(regex);

if (matches && matches.length > 0) {

var span = document.createElement('span');

span.style.backgroundColor = color;

span.textContent = node.nodeValue;

node.parentNode.replaceChild(span, node);

}

} else {

for (var i = 0; i < node.childNodes.length; i++) {

highlightText(node.childNodes[i]);

}

}

}

highlightText(document.body);

})();

После вставки скрипта в редактор, сохраните изменения, закройте вкладку настроек Тамперманки и обновите веб-страницу. Текст, заданный в переменной highlightedText, будет подсвечен заданным цветом.

Теперь вы знаете, как настроить скрипт Тамперманки на подсветку текста во всех профилях хрома. Используя данную функцию, вы можете легко выделять или оформлять интересующие вас части текста на различных сайтах без необходимости изменения кода веб-страниц.